Jake is a 1L at Georgetown Law in Cohort 7 of the Business Law Scholars program. After law school, he hopes to join a legal team where he can find innovative solutions to the complex challenges facing businesses. Jake is passionate about foreign affairs and is interested in working with global business clients in navigating the dynamic, increasingly-connected international environment.

Jake is a 1L Delegate in the Corporate and Financial Law Organization and an active member of Georgetown’s Military Law Society. This summer, Jake will join Kirkland & Ellis as a Social Justice Fellow in their Washington, D.C. office.

Background

Jake graduated with merit from the United States Naval Academy in Annapolis with a degree in Ocean Engineering. He served in various positions within First Company including as a Platoon Commander, Squad Leader, and Plebe Summer Detailer.

Prior to entering law school, Jake served for six years as an Intelligence Officer in the United States Navy. He led teams of military and inter-agency intelligence professionals in Navy and Joint commands and twice deployed to Joint Task Forces in support of Operation Inherent Resolve, in which he served as the all-source intelligence element officer-in-charge of thirty-six personnel. Jake used his training in inter-agency communications to engage with leaders across the U.S. government, build multinational communities of action, and support global special operations activities.
